Asthma Sufferers
N.Smith made this Freedom of Information request to Ministry of Defence
The request was partially successful.
From: N.Smith
11 November 2008
Dear Sir or Madam,
I would like to make a request under the freedom of information act
in relation to the Armed Forces, in particular I would like to know
if there are any members of our Armed Forces that suffer from
asthma. I am looking in particular at serving personnel as opposed
to the civilian workforce.
If there are members of the Armed Forces serving personnel that
suffer from asthma, please could this be broken down in to the
following:
1) Number of officers,
2) Number of other ranks,
3) Number of sufferers in the British Army,
4) Number of sufferers in the Royal Navy (including Royal Marines),
5) Number of sufferers in the Royal Air Force,
I would also like to enquire re: the MOD policy in relation to its
service personnel, and what action would be taken should a member
of service personnel be diagnosed/or suffer from asthma which was
not diagnosed at the recruitment phase, specifically whether they
would be discharged or whether they would be posted to other
duties.
I am not looking for any names, I would simply like the figures of
personnel involved.
